The Importance of Diversity and Inclusion in Engineering

Engineering is a field that plays a significant role in shaping the world we live in. From developing new technologies to designing infrastructure that improves our quality of life, engineers are at the forefront of innovation. However, for far too long, this field has lacked diversity and inclusion. It is crucial to recognize the importance of diversity in engineering and take steps to create a more inclusive and equitable profession.

Diversity refers to the representation of different groups within a given population. In the context of engineering, diversity includes gender, race, ethnicity, socioeconomic background, and more. Inclusion, on the other hand, refers to creating an environment where diverse individuals feel valued, respected, and have equal access to opportunities. Both diversity and inclusion are essential for engineering for several reasons.

Firstly, diversity brings new perspectives and ideas to the table. As engineers, our goal is to find innovative solutions to various problems. By having a diverse workforce, we can benefit from a range of experiences and knowledge that can lead to more creative problem-solving. Different backgrounds, cultures, and ways of thinking can provide a fresh approach to design and development, leading to more effective solutions. Without diversity, we risk missing out on valuable insights and perspectives that could drastically improve our work.

Secondly, an inclusive engineering profession encourages collaboration and teamwork. When individuals feel included and respected, they are more likely to engage actively in discussions and contribute their unique skills and expertise. Collaboration among people with diverse backgrounds fosters creativity and innovation, leading to better outcomes. In an inclusive environment, engineers are more likely to embrace teamwork, learn from one another, and develop a sense of community. This not only improves individual performance but also enhances the overall success of engineering projects.

Furthermore, engineering plays a crucial role in solving societal problems. From addressing climate change to improving healthcare systems, engineers have the power to make a positive impact on people’s lives. However, to truly address these issues, we cannot ignore the fact that different communities have different needs. Without diversity and inclusion in engineering, we risk designing solutions that may not be accessible or suitable for everyone. By incorporating diverse perspectives, we can design technologies and infrastructures that are inclusive and equitable, benefiting all members of society.

Moreover, diversity and inclusion in engineering have significant economic benefits. A diverse workforce can attract a wider range of clients and customers, leading to increased profitability and competitiveness. A study conducted by McKinsey & Company found that companies with gender diversity were 15% more likely to have financial returns above the industry median. Similarly, diverse teams are more likely to identify new market opportunities and develop products and services that cater to a broader audience. By embracing diversity, engineering firms can tap into a larger talent pool, foster innovation, and ultimately achieve better business outcomes.

Unfortunately, the engineering profession has historically been dominated by certain groups, particularly white males. This underrepresentation of diverse individuals in engineering is a result of various systemic barriers, including unconscious bias, stereotypes, and limited access to educational opportunities. To address these issues, it is essential for engineering organizations, educational institutions, and policymakers to promote diversity and inclusion.

One way to promote diversity and inclusion is to actively recruit and retain individuals from underrepresented groups. Engineering firms should implement unbiased hiring practices and create inclusive workplaces that value diversity. This can include flexible working arrangements, mentoring programs, and employee resource groups that provide support and networking opportunities.

Furthermore, educational institutions can play a vital role in promoting diversity in engineering by offering scholarships and mentorship programs targeted towards underrepresented groups. By providing equal access to education and resources, we can empower individuals from diverse backgrounds to pursue careers in engineering.
